Chapter 4: Working with Tracks 85
Changing Global/Local Mode
To change this behavior to local mode (or back to global mode):
Press and hold the OPT(ALT)ALL switch, then press the
FLIP switch. The scribble strips above the channel encoders
will briefly display either:
SELECT |ASSIGN |Switches |Are |Now In |Local |Mode.
|<BLANK> |
– or –
SELECT |ASSIGN |Switches |Are |Now In |Global |Mode.
|<BLANK> |
In Global mode
Press PAN, INPUT, OUTPUT or one of the SENDs) in the
SELECT/ASSIGN area to make that function available across
all ProControl Main and Fader Expansion units.
In Local mode
Press any switch in the SELECT/ASSIGN area. The selected
function is now available solely on the ProControl Main or
Fader Expansion unit on which the switch was engaged.
Other units remain in their current SELECT/ASSIGN mode.
Fine Adjust mode
To adjust channel pan, send level or (stereo) send pan with
Pro Tools fine-adjust mode:
Hold down c (CTL) while adjusting pan or send level.
